Are you planning to migrate atlas to gfortran? Using gfortran -ff2c is insufficient for code that mixes the single-precision BLAS/LAPACK and intrinsics. Intrinsics will return a single in single, and the f2c ABI returns singles in double. On x86-like platforms, mixing the two silently produces garbage results.
